Back to home page

EIC code displayed by LXR

 
 

    


Last indexation completed on 2025-01-17 09:57:34 UTC

 
  Name Size Date (UTC) Last indexed Description
  Name Size Date (UTC) Last indexed Description
folder Parent directory - 2025-01-17 08:16:50  
folder cpython/ - 2025-01-17 08:16:49  
folder internal/ - 2025-01-17 08:16:49  
abstract.h 32616 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

Abstract Object Interface (many thanks to Jim Fulton)

bltinmodule.h 264 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

boolobject.h 1136 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

Boolean object interface

bytearrayobject.h 1466 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ByteArray object interface

bytesobject.h 2619 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

Bytes object interface

ceval.h 6267 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

Interface to random parts in ceval.c

codecs.h 7071 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_CODECREGISTRY_H

compile.h 448 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

complexobject.h 728 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

Complex number structure

datetime.h 9769 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50  
descrobject.h 3080 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

Descriptors

dictobject.h 3860 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

dynamic_annotations.h 22471 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

This file defines dynamic annotations for use with dynamic analysis tool such as valgrind, PIN, etc.

enumobject.h 253 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

errcode.h 1779 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

exports.h 1267 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

fileobject.h 1650 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

File object interface (what's left of it -- see io.py)

fileutils.h 507 bytes 2025-01-17 08:16:49 2025-01-17 09:47:50

ifndef Py_

floatobject.h 1532 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Float object interface

frameobject.h 336 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Frame object interface

genericaliasobject.h 334 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51  
import.h 3033 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Module definition and import interface

interpreteridobject.h 333 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

intrcheck.h 772 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

iterobject.h 597 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

listobject.h 1782 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

List object interface Another generally useful object type is a list of object pointers.

longobject.h 3739 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

marshal.h 827 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Interface for marshal.c

memoryobject.h 1081 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Memory view object. In Python this is available as "memoryview".

methodobject.h 5076 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Method object interface

modsupport.h 6515 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51  
moduleobject.h 3559 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Module object interface

object.h 37155 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

objimpl.h 9238 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

The PyObject_ memory family: high-level object memory interfaces. See pymem.h for the low-level PyMem_ family.

opcode.h 12808 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51  
osdefs.h 737 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

osmodule.h 291 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

os module interface

patchlevel.h 1299 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Python version identification scheme.

py_curses.h 2473 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51  
pybuffer.h 5282 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Public Py_buffer API

pycapsule.h 1727 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Capsule objects let you wrap a C "void *" pointer in a Python object.

pyconfig.h 55870 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Generated from pyconfig.h.in by configure.

pydtrace.h 2404 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Static DTrace probes interface

pyerrors.h 13017 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_ERRORS_H

pyexpat.h 2572 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Stuff to export relevant 'expat' entry points from pyexpat to other parser modules, such as cElementTree.

pyframe.h 551 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Limited C API of PyFrame API Include "frameobject.h" to get the PyFrameObject structure.

pyhash.h 4154 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_HASH_H

pylifecycle.h 2249 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

Interfaces to configure, query, create & destroy the Python runtime

pymacconfig.h 2810 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ef

pymacro.h 6342 bytes 2025-01-17 08:16:49 2025-01-17 09:47:51

ifndef Py_

pymath.h 1688 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52  
pymem.h 3914 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

The PyMem_ family: low-level memory allocation interfaces. See objimpl.h for the PyObject_ memory family.

pyport.h 25593 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

pystate.h 4635 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Thread and interpreter state structures and their interfaces

pystats.h 2741 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52  
pystrcmp.h 436 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_STRCMP_H

pystrtod.h 1557 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_STRTOD_H

Python.h 2854 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Entry point of the Python C API. // C extensions should only #include <>, and not include directly // the other Python header files included by <Python.h>.

pythonrun.h 1313 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Interfaces to parse and execute pieces of python code

pythread.h 4875 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

pytypedefs.h 851 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52  
rangeobject.h 630 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Range object interface

setobject.h 1557 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Set object interface

sliceobject.h 2518 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

structmember.h 1645 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

structseq.h 1398 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Named tuple object interface

sysmodule.h 1729 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

System module interface

traceback.h 585 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

tracemalloc.h 2192 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

tupleobject.h 1615 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Tuple object interface

typeslots.h 2342 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Do not renumber the file; these numbers are part of the stable ABI.

unicodeobject.h 35164 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

warnings.h 1129 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

ifndef Py_

weakrefobject.h 1234 bytes 2025-01-17 08:16:49 2025-01-17 09:47:52

Weak references objects for Python.